AI Summary

  • Exonerates all individuals convicted or executed for witchcraft in the Province of Maryland prior to the American Revolution
  • Restores the reputations of those who were indicted, forced to flee, banished, or acquitted of witchcraft charges
  • Issues a formal state apology to descendants of individuals indicted, convicted, or executed for witchcraft under provincial government
  • Acknowledges that at least 7 individuals were accused, at least 2 were convicted, and at least 1 was executed for witchcraft in colonial Maryland
  • Recognizes that persecutions resulted from community panic, superstition, misogyny, and legal procedures that would not meet modern due process standards
